Output 8534f6aab63d8a07d7396ae1b8cfe8c55d9f7a691f7ce32290f6d448777a0816:2

value
32532471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f2fdf41c814c7a1297d647bf368f1d199cbd7c OP_EQUAL
address
MX3vHLtyXPRdRAnXCFjzCWUaUTxwP5uFQq
transaction
8534f6aab63d8a07d7396ae1b8cfe8c55d9f7a691f7ce32290f6d448777a0816
spent
true